While the leading American AI companies have kept their best models closed-source, Chinese AI labs have been releasing open-weight models as a way to attract global customers. These open models are becoming increasingly powerful. Moonshot’s open-weight model, Kimi K3, now ranks fourth on Artificial Analysis’ intelligence index, behind only Anthropic’s Opus 5 and Fable 5 and OpenAI’s GPT-5.6 Sol. Chinese open models are cost-effective. Open-weight models are free to download, but running them incurs computing costs. Many users pay to access the models through their developers or third-party cloud providers. Facing ballooning AI costs, some U.S. companies and developers have been diverting simpler tasks to Chinese models to save money. Companies can also use Chinese open-weight models to build customized AI systems, or host the models locally so they don’t have to share data with external parties.

Chinese open models benefit AI infrastructure providers and companies that need affordable AI services. Nvidia has been a leading voice in support of open-weight models. The availability of open models creates a bigger customer base for its AI chips. On July 24, Nvidia chief executive Jensen Huang posted on X for the first time to share an open letter stressing the importance of open models in expanding access to the AI economy.
